    I have a T60 (1951-CTO specifically) with 1 gig of RAM. I'd like to upgrade; the documentation says that it is limited to addressing 3 gigs by the intel 945 chipset. So, I'd like to add a single 2G DIMM; do those work in the T60?

    I would just have assumed yes but I was using the memory compatibility thingy on NewEgg and it only showed me 1G DIMMs when I put in my model number. Does anyone have good experience using 2G DIMMS in a T60?
